To divide fractions you should keep the first number, change the symbol to times, and flip the second number like so
3/1 times 11/6
I would recommend to put 3 over 1 so you don't confuse yourself and then multiply
3 x 11 over
6
33/6 would be your answer
Think of how many times 33 would go into 6,
6 x 5 = 30, and 6 x 36 would be over 33, so the whole number would be 5.
5 3/6 is your mixed number since you would have 3 left over in your fraction
Simplify 3/6 and you would get 1/2
Your answer would be 5 1/2
